Chimney Cleaning Checklist: Ensuring Safety and Efficiency
Keeping your chimney in tip-top shape is crucial guaranteeing both safety and efficiency. A well-maintained chimney prevents dangerous carbon monoxide from entering your home and maximizes the performance of your fireplace. Regular checkups are essential to identify potential problems before they become major headaches. Here's a comprehensive checklist to guide you through the process:
- Check the vent for damages
- Clean ash buildup
- Test the flap operates smoothly
- Check the cover for wear and tear
- Review having a professional chimney sweep annually
Remember that regular maintenance can help prevent costly repairs and ensure a safe and enjoyable winter warmth.

Benefits of Regular Chimney Cleaning and Maintenance
Regular chimney chimney cleaning near me prices cleaning and upkeep is crucial for a safe and efficient combustion system. A clean chimney prevents the buildup of creosote, a highly flammable substance that can lead to dangerous chimney fires.
Furthermore, regular inspections can identify other potential problems such as cracks, leaks, or damaged flue liners, allowing for timely repairs and preventing costly damage to your home. By spending time and resources in chimney care, you can ensure a cozy and protected environment for your family.
